Ukraine drone attack sparks fire in Russia's Kaluga, region's governor says
![Ukraine drone attack sparks fire in Russia's Kaluga, region's governor says](https://devdiscourse.blob.core.windows.net/imagegallery/27_05_2019_11_52_07_9391333.jpg)
A Ukraine drone attack sparked a short-lived fire at an enterprise in Russia's Kaluga region, the governor of the region said on Friday. "The fire has now been extinguished," the governor, Vladislav Shapsha, said on the Telegram messaging app.
"According to preliminary data, there are no casualties." It was not clear what enterprise was damaged.
